72T basket

Work on my numbers matching 72T 911 stalled a couple years ago. It's basically a basket case. I have a lot of the new parts to rebuild the engine, typical mag case work done by Ollies, new coated P/Cs, upgraded oil pump, good crank, good oil console and tank, heads done by Anchor Atlantic, MFI pump rebuilt and upgraded to "E" profile and injectors tested by MFI Werks, lots of Pelican sourced new bits, chains, gasket kit. I think the cost for all that was just under $12k. Body has rust. It's on an octagon rotisserie. I've done one internal/external rocker and a spot under left wheel well. Started on battery tray and floor board. Rear deck and floor pan are good. Other rocker and door sill need replacement. Have some new metal from R/D. I'm not in a place to keep going. Don't really know what to ask for it or even where except for here. I do know it's a desirable year in a used car vacuum and these don't show up as often as they used to. Please advise.
